Is “Drop in any time” or “Come to see me soon” a real invitation?
No.People say it just to be courteous.It is not a real invitation.
What is better to do before visiting someone at home?
It is always better to telephone someone before you visit.You should never drop in on someone.
What is a polite way to refuse an invitation?
A polite way to refuse an invitation is,as soon as possible,to thank the person for the invitation,and tell him that you are unable to go.
What is appropriate for an invitation for a meal?
If you have been invited for a meal,it is appropriate to bring flowers,chocolates,or a small gift.
What should you do after the visit?
You should as soon as possible send a thank-you note,or telephone the host to thank him for inviting you.
